Subject: Man Pages?

Hi,
I'm new to cygwin. I just downloaded and set up cygwin from the net using setup.exe and followed the instructions of the user manual.

When I try to find the man pages for grep I get the following error:

------------------------------------------
/ $ man grep
Warning: cannot open configuration file /usr/lib/man.conf
/usr/bin/tbl: not found
/usr/bin/groff: not found
/usr/bin/less: not found
Error executing formatting or display command.
System command (cd /usr/man ; (echo -e ".pl 1100i"; cat /usr/man/man1/grep.1; ec
ho ".pl \n(nlu+10") | /usr/bin/tbl | /usr/bin/groff -Tlatin1 -mandoc | /usr/bin/
less -is) exited with status 32512.
No manual entry for grep
/ $
----------------------------------------------

There seems to be no man pages installed.
